Is your child likely to attend school next year? Windermere are running a school readiness program, with separate workshops for parents and groups for children, to ensure the whole family is prepared for the transition into prep . School Skills Group Facilitated by our experienced team, this group will allow your child to practice their foundational school skills in a fun and supportive environment. Skills include: • Group Participation • Understanding routines • Communication and social
